Transaction 45811f8bfcc69d36093cea4368ef5ea66107c9a59726ba72d691328ec5bb465f

2 Input
2 Outputs
  • 45811f8bfcc69d36093cea4368ef5ea66107c9a59726ba72d691328ec5bb465f:0
  • value  87287
    address  1MEpsiGpXoEmdFzpezocF7eAS4hnbTEkQM
  • 45811f8bfcc69d36093cea4368ef5ea66107c9a59726ba72d691328ec5bb465f:1
  • value  5920571
    address  3M7uDsp3YPpDSng2BypFkfvrXtuaTcL1Nk